553). The foul smell of rancid butter is due to
A). Phthalic acid
B). Butyric acid
C). Oxalic acid
D). Amino acetic acid
Answer: Butyric acid
554). The organic compound used for silvering mirrors is
A). acetal
B). ethane
C). ethyl alcohol
D). acetaldehyde
Answer: acetaldehyde
555). What is the chemical name of marble?
A). Silicon dioxide
B). calcium carbonate
C). calcium chloride
D). calcium silicate
Answer: calcium carbonate
